1. What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files placed on your device (computer, tablet, or mobile phone) when you visit a website. They allow the website to recognise your device and remember certain information about your visit — such as your language preference, session state, or consent choices.
Similar technologies include web beacons, pixel tags, and local storage objects, which function in a comparable manner to cookies. For the purposes of this policy, we refer to all these technologies collectively as "cookies".
